Beautification and Redevelopment of Tajbagh

Location:

Nagpur , India

Status:

Completed 2021

Area:

83 Acre

The Dargah of Tajuddin Baba, a revered religious site in Central India, draws nearly 10,00,000 pilgrims of all faiths annually, with a significant influx during the Urs celebration. Nestled in Nagpur and spanning 83 acres, this sacred site has undergone an extensive redevelopment to enhance both its spiritual ambiance and architectural grandeur, while also addressing the needs of its ever-growing number of visitors.

The primary objective of this redevelopment is to transform the existing structures by incorporating elements of Islamic Monumental Architecture, known for its radiant colors, intricate patterns, and symmetrical designs. The extensive use of sandstone and white marble pays homage to traditional Islamic aesthetics, while digital fabrication techniques such as CNC milling have been employed to bring these intricate designs to life. To achieve the highest level of craftsmanship, artisans were brought in from Agra to perform the intricate inlay work of semi-precious stones, a hallmark of Mughal-inspired architecture. This fusion of modern technology and classical design ensures that each element—from the arches and domes to the detailed carvings and jalis—exudes an air of timeless beauty and reverence.

Beyond the architectural enhancements, the project also aims to promote the Dargah as a major pilgrimage destination, offering an experience that is both spiritually and aesthetically enriching. By providing good infrastructure, the redevelopment ensures that pilgrims are met with comfort and convenience, further elevating the Dargah’s status as a key destination for religious tourism. This holistic approach not only preserves the sanctity of the site but also supports the Trust’s vision of generating sustainable revenue, ensuring the continued preservation and enhancement of this sacred space.
